3 minDiscussion of the awkward Joffrey Owens Trader Joe's viral redemption story, Jeffrey Tambor's self-congratulatory Emmys speech about playing a trans woman, and Amy Schumer's hollow diversity remark on Ellen.
- 44:07Joffrey Owens worked at Trader Joe's after falling on hard times, then got cast in a Tyler Perry project and received applause at a SAG event.
- 44:49Tim thinks it's weird to celebrate an actor simply for returning to acting after a rough patch.
- 45:36Jeffrey Tambor won an Emmy for Transparent and gave a speech saying if he were the last cis man to play a trans woman, he wouldn't be sad.
- 45:54Tim compares Tambor's statement to Al Jolson saying he'd be fine if blackface was eliminated—both claiming virtue from abandoning work they profited from.
- 46:11Amy Schumer told Ellen she wished a woman of color could have played the lead in her new movie.
- 46:29The movie Schumer made is about a comic who gets hit on the head and experiences surreal situations, not a vehicle for explicit political messaging.
